    Abstract: A hand-held jigsaw machine includes a machine housing (11), a saw blade (13) that is drivable in a reciprocating manner by a motor, a support device (20) with a support roller (23) that supports the saw blade on its back (132), and a holder (22) that is fixed to the machine housing (11) and accommodates the support roller (23) between two arms (222, 223), and a guide device (21) for guiding and supporting the saw blade (13) transversely to the saw direction with guide elements (24, 25) on opposite sides of the saw blade (13) at an adjustable distance from each other. To ensure economical production of the support and guide device and to reduce the number of components required, the guide device (21) is integrated in the holder (22) of the support device (20).

    Abstract: A clamping device for toolless clamping of saw blades equipped with the clamping shank for a hand machine tool has two clamping parts that are pressable against each other. Each of the clamping parts is provided with a support surface for the clamping shank of a saw blade insertable between the clamping parts. At least one of the clamping parts is movable in relation to the other of the clamping parts in order to clamp and release the clamping shank. An independent actuating element is movable by hand and provides a sliding movement or a rotating movement.

    Abstract: A base plate (20) for a power scroll saw is disclosed, which has a through opening (15) for a saw blade (13) that is drivable in a reciprocating motion by the power scroll saw. To prevent defective straight cuts and laterally obliquely extending cuts, especially in thick material to be cut, from lateral deflection of the tip of the saw blade in sawing, a guide device (21) with guide elements (22, 23) protruding into the through opening (15) is integrated with the base plate (20). With power scroll saws that have no guide device for laterally guiding the saw blade (13), an improved outcome of sawing can be attained by simply replacing its base plate for the novel base plate (20) disclosed here (FIG. 2).

    Abstract: A hand power tool (10) that can be folded in its longitudinal span, having a housing base body (12) that holds the driven tool insert (14, 15) and whose axis is adjustable—relative to the axis of a housing part (11) serving as a handle—around a folding axis (13), is made especially compact and lightweight in that the hand power tool (10) is embodied in the form of a universal saw that has the ability to be locked in various angular positions of the housing parts (11, 12) relative to one other; the housing part (11) contains the drive motor (19), whose driven rotary motion is transmitted via an angle transmission (23, 35) to the tool insert—a saw blade (13, 14)—that is guided in the housing base body (12).

    Abstract: An electric power tool (10) having a housing (12) from which a power cable (22) leads, is safer for the user because the circumference of the power cable (22) has lighting means (21, 26, 28, 30) along its longitudinal span, whose light makes the power cable (22) easily visible to the human eye in the dark.

    Abstract: A power compass saw with a housing that accommodates a lifting rod for the up and down movement of a longitudinal saw blade attached thereto, has a toothed side and a saw blade back and with a guide roller which supports the saw blade back and has a central groove into which the saw blade extends with its saw blade back and is guided therein, the central circumferential groove has tapered groove sides with a 5° taper, the saw blade back has a straight portion and an end beveled portion with beveled edges having a 7° taper at both sides, the saw blade back has diametrically opposed edges provided at a transition from the straight portion to the beveled portion, and the saw blade back has a width which is measured between the diametrically opposed edges and is greater than a width of a bottom of the circumferential groove.

    Abstract: A hand-guided power reciprocating saw has a machine housing, a saw blade drivable by a motor into a stroke motion, a guide device having two guide elements resting against the saw blade at opposite sides of the saw blade and operative for guiding and supporting the saw blade crosswise to a sawing direction, the guiding device further having a two-armed pivot lever with lever arms on each of which a corresponding one of the guide elements is situated, the guiding device also having an adjusting mechanism for adjusting a transverse spacing between the guide elements, a holder in which the guide device is integrated and which is configured to be mounted in the machine housing and/or to a base plate attached to the machine housing, the pivot lever being pivotally supported on the holder and the adjusting mechanism being accommodated in the holder.
